The Research Nurse is a professional nurse who demonstrates leadership in delivering and improving holistic care through collaborative strategies with others. The Research Nurse, will interact with Primary Investigators, research staff and study participants in implementing study procedures. Demonstrates leadership by involving others in improving care. The Research Nurse at this level must have knowledge of the FDA/ICH GCP requirements. The incumbent has the relevant experience, knowledge and skill in managing clinical research projects and/or programs including but not limited to; managing research settings and coordinating trials (including following protocols, enrolling and interviewing patients, and obtaining informed consent); knowledge of all applicable federal and VA regulatory policies and guidelines that govern projects, including those specific to research-based projects; ability to serve as the liaison with participating investigators, coordinating center personnel, VA Central Office staff, and regulatory bodies; and ability to develop materials for and participation in meetings with participants, investigators, staff, and funding agency personnel.
Duties include:
1. Leads change in practice by planning, designing, implementing and evaluating guidelines, protocols and standards in collaboration with leadership.
2. Tracks, trends and interprets data to plan educational activities for staff. Assists staff in selecting educational activities to fit their needs.
3. Identifies and assesses resource utilization and safety issues, taking appropriate action.
4. Uses technology and educational methodologies to enhance the transfer of learning.
5. Supports, participates and contributes to educational programs for staff at the clinic/service/departmental level.
6. Guides staff in the application of critical thinking and process improvement to improve patient care.
7. Facilitates the learning experiences of Advance Practice Nurses, RNs, LPNs and support staff.
8. Systematically evaluates current practice and formulates outcomes for groups of patients and/or organizational processes within area of expertise.
9. Provides leadership in the implementation of the competency program throughout the clinic/service. Consults with affected parties to develop area specific initial and annual competencies. Verifies competencies of other nursing staff.
The Research Nurse reports directly to the Associate Chief of Staff, Research & Education Service. This position does not have any direct supervisory responsibilities.

The VA St Louis Health Care System is a full-service health care facility providing inpatient and ambulatory care. It is a two-division facility that serves veterans and their families in east central Missouri and southwestern Illinois.
John Cochran Division clinical capabilities include medical surgical inpatient units, surgical facilities, intensive care units, outpatient psychiatry clinics, and expanded laboratory and radiological services.
Jefferson Barracks Division provides primary care, psychiatric treatment, regional spinal cord injury treatment, a nursing home care unit, geriatric health care, rehabilitation services, and a rehabilitation domiciliary program for homeless veterans.
